Active Native Human DPP4

Cat.No. : DPP4-31H
Product Overview : Dipeptidyl Peptidase-IV was purified from human placenta cells.

Source : Human Placenta
Species : Human
Form : Each 70ng were lyophilized from 29.1μl containing 2mM Tris-HCl, pH 8.0.
Bio-activity : 13U/mg.
Purity : Greater than 95% as determined by SDS-PAGE.
Applications : ImmunoblotsAbsorptionImmunohistochemistry. Dot Blot; Immunohistochemistry
Usage : This product is furnished for LABORATORY RESEARCH USE ONLY. Not for diagnostic or therapeutic use.
Storage : Store lyophilized protein at -20°C. Aliquot the product after reconstitution to avoid repeated freezing/thawing cycles. Reconstituted protein can be stored at 4°C for a limited period of time; it does not show any change after two weeks at 4°C.
Reconstitution : Add deionized water to prepare a working stock solution of approximately 0.5mg/mL and let the lyophilized pellet dissolve completely. Product is not sterile! Please filter the product by an appropriate sterile filter before using it in the cell culture.
Gene Name : DPP4 dipeptidyl-peptidase 4 [ Homo sapiens ]
Official Symbol : DPP4
Synonyms : DPP4; dipeptidyl-peptidase 4; ADCP2, adenosine deaminase complexing protein 2 , CD26, dipeptidylpeptidase IV (CD26, adenosine deaminase complexing protein 2); dipeptidyl peptidase 4; DPPIV; ADCP-2; DPP IV; dipeptidylpeptidase 4; dipeptidyl peptidase IV;
Gene ID : 1803
mRNA Refseq : NM_001935
Protein Refseq : NP_001926
MIM : 102720
UniProt ID : P27487
Chromosome Location : 2q23-qter
Pathway : Incretin Synthesis, Secretion, and Inactivation, organism-specific biosystem; Integration of energy metabolism, organism-specific biosystem; Metabolism, organism-specific biosystem; Protein digestion and absorption, organism-specific biosystem; Protein digestion and absorption, conserved biosystem; Regulation of Insulin Secretion, organism-specific biosystem; Synthesis, Secretion, and Inactivation of Glucagon-like Peptide-1 (GLP-1), organism-specific biosystem;
Function : aminopeptidase activity; collagen binding; dipeptidyl-peptidase activity; peptidase activity; peptide binding; protease binding; protein binding; protein homodimerization activity; receptor activity; receptor binding; serine-type endopeptidase activity; serine-type peptidase activity;
